## Cracking the Code: From Google's Top 10 to a Million Deep (and Beyond)
Navigating the vast ocean of search results, from the coveted Google's Top 10 to the seemingly endless depths beyond the first few pages, is a critical skill for any SEO enthusiast. It's not just about visibility; it's about understanding the complex algorithms and user intent that dictate these rankings. Think about it: the difference between ranking on page one versus page ten can literally be millions of potential impressions and clicks. This vast chasm highlights the immense competition and the meticulous work required to ascend the SERP ladder. We'll delve into the factors that differentiate these positions, exploring how keyword relevance, content quality, and technical SEO contribute to your standing in this intricate digital ecosystem.
The journey from being a needle in a haystack to a prominent fixture in search results involves more than just a sprinkling of keywords. It's a strategic undertaking that requires continuous optimization and an acute awareness of evolving search trends. Consider the sheer volume of information available; when we talk about 'a million deep and beyond,' we're acknowledging the overwhelming amount of content Google's index holds. To stand out, your content must not only be optimized for machines but also genuinely valuable and engaging for human users. We'll explore practical strategies to bridge this gap, ensuring your content not only gets found but also resonates with your target audience, ultimately driving meaningful traffic and conversions.
The Google News API allows developers to programmatically access a vast collection of news articles from various sources. It provides a powerful way to integrate real-time news into applications, offering features like searching for specific topics, filtering by date, and retrieving detailed article information. This API is invaluable for building news aggregators, sentiment analysis tools, or any application requiring up-to-date news content.
## Scrape Smarter, Not Harder: Tools, Techniques, and Ethical Considerations for Massive Data Extraction
Navigating the landscape of massive data extraction requires a strategic approach, blending powerful tools with refined techniques. Forget manual copy-pasting; modern web scraping leverages sophisticated software to automate the collection of vast datasets. Tools like Scrapy offer robust frameworks for complex, multi-page crawls, while more user-friendly options such as Octoparse or ParseHub provide visual interfaces for non-programmers. The key is to select a tool that aligns with your technical proficiency and the complexity of the data source. Consider factors like JavaScript rendering capabilities, proxy management, and the ability to handle CAPTCHAs. Furthermore, understanding CSS selectors and XPath queries is fundamental for pinpointing and extracting specific data points efficiently from any webpage structure.
Beyond the 'how-to,' the 'should-I' of web scraping is paramount. Ethical considerations and legal boundaries are not merely suggestions; they are critical components of responsible data extraction. Always begin by reviewing a website's robots.txt file and its terms of service. This document often explicitly outlines what parts of the site can be crawled and at what frequency. Overly aggressive scraping can lead to IP blocks or even legal action for copyright infringement or unauthorized access. Employing proxies, respecting rate limits, and avoiding direct server strain are not just good manners; they are essential for sustainable and ethical data acquisition. Remember, the goal is to gather valuable data without disrupting the website's operations or violating its owners' rights.
